Renovation Framing in Wilmington, NC
Renovation framing services involve the construction and reinforcement of the structural framework within existing buildings or new renovation projects. This service covers a variety of projects such as interior wall modifications, room expansions, basement finishing, and the creation of new openings like doorways or windows. Property owners typically seek renovation framing to improve space functionality, update layouts, or prepare areas for finishing touches like drywall or cabinetry. Before requesting framing services, homeowners should consider the scope of the project, existing structural conditions, and any specific design plans to ensure the framing work aligns with overall renovation goals.
Understanding the materials used, the extent of structural alterations, and the timeline for completion are common concerns for property owners. It is also helpful to clarify whether the framing will support additional loads or require modifications to existing structures. Clear communication about these details can assist in coordinating with contractors and ensuring the renovation process proceeds smoothly. Proper framing sets the foundation for successful renovations, contributing to the safety, stability, and aesthetic of the finished space.

Common Renovation Framing Jobs
Interior wall framing - provides the structural support for new or renovated rooms.
Exterior wall framing - creates the framework for siding, insulation, and weatherproofing.
Partition framing - separates spaces within open floor plans for improved privacy and function.
Roof framing - supports roof structures and ensures stability for various roof designs.
Floor framing - establishes a strong base for new flooring and level surfaces.
Custom framing solutions - adapts to unique design requirements for specialized renovation projects.
Renovation Framing Questions
What is renovation framing? Renovation framing involves constructing or modifying the structural framework of existing walls, ceilings, or floors during remodeling projects to support new designs or layouts.
Which projects typically need renovation framing? Interior renovations such as room additions, wall removals, kitchen or bathroom remodels, and basement finishing often require renovation framing.
What materials are used for renovation framing? Common materials include wood studs, metal framing, and engineered wood products, chosen based on the project's requirements and existing structures.
Why is proper framing important in renovations? Proper framing ensures structural stability, supports new finishes, and helps prevent issues like shifting or sagging in remodeled spaces.
